I. INTRODUCTION
Definition of Architectural Design
Architectural design is not merely about aesthetics; it encompasses the art and science of creating structures that meet both functional and visual needs. It involves a delicate balance between form and function.
II. INITIAL PLANNING
A. Site Analysis
Before putting pen to paper, architects conduct a thorough site analysis. Factors such as topography, climate, and surrounding structures play a pivotal role in shaping the design.
B. Client Consultation
Understanding the client's vision is paramount. Architects engage in extensive consultations to grasp the client's requirements, preferences, and expectations.
C. Budgeting and Resources
Practical considerations like budget constraints and resource availability come into play during the initial planning phase. Architects must find a harmonious balance between creativity and economic viability.

VI. CONSTRUCTION PHASE
A. Foundation and Framework
The construction kicks off with laying a solid foundation. The framework gradually takes shape, setting the stage for the entire structure.
B. Material Selection
Architects make critical decisions regarding material selection. Considerations include durability, aesthetics, and adherence to the design concept.
C. Role of Construction Teams
Collaboration with construction teams is pivotal. Architects work hand-in-hand with builders and contractors to ensure the faithful execution of the design.

FREQUENTLY ASKED QUESTIONS
1. How long does it typically take to design and build a building?
- A: The duration varies based on factors such as size, complexity, and regulatory approvals. Small projects may take a few months, while larger ones can span several years.
